Possibly create a program, if not already being developed, that shows all notifications through KNotify. There have been countless times when a notification shows up and goes away without me reading it, and the notification icon immediatly goes away too. 

Possibly, through the choice of user, allow that icon to stay in taskbar, or create a plasmoid at that, that shows your recent notifications. 

Thanks, I really like the notifications in KDE 4.2, and really want them to be improved.
